Post subject: How to configure for Remote Desktop???
Hi,
I have the following setup and would like to be able to access my office computer(s) from my home.
2 Windows XP computers
Road Runner broadband modem
LinkSys broadband router - model RT31P2
The LinkSys is connected to the RR modem
the 2 computers are connected to the LinkSys router
I have a static IP for my RR modem
Can someone point me to instructions (detailed if possible) on how to configure my LinkSys router so that I can access both OR either computer using Microsoft's Remote Desktop?
Thank you in advance very much.

This is not really the forum for this, but RDP uses TCP port 3389. This can be changed though. Check out Microsoft's KB article for more info:
http://support.microsoft.com/default.aspx?scid=kb;en-us;306759
You will need to change one of the ports for one of the PCs behind your firewall if you want to access both of these boxes. If only one, set up port forwarding of TCP 3389 to the internal IP address of the PC you are trying to hit. Make sure you set the internal IP of the PC as static, so your DHCP will not mess with your address listed in the port forwarding settings. That should be about it.
